Ireland have won the Six Nations title three times. In 2009 when they beat every other team to win the 'Grand Slam'. They also won in 2014 and again in 2015, though they did not complete the Grand Slam in either of those two years.

England last won the rugby world cup in 2003 and was co-hosted by Australia and New Zealand. England won the final against Australia 20-17 with Johnny Wilkinson scoring a drop goal in extra time

Its a rugby tournament which happens every year, It has a set of six nations or countries which play each other once in order to try and win the cup. Teams which compete are Wales, England, Italy, France, Scotland, Ireland. Those teams always are involved in it and they don't have to qualify for it and they don't get through based on world ranking places. This is a rugby tournament for Europe and these are the only decent teams in Europe. Southern hemisphere teams like new Zealand and Australia compete in a quad nations.
